RE: Advise for workers comp claim. Only 20yrs old w/ damage to disc in lower back!!
Legally it's not "both faults" as workers comp is no fault insurance; it is not subject to negligence laws.
the comp carrier/employer has subrogation rights whenever there is another negligent party--you would not be permitted to recover twice for the same injury. you may not like it but that is the reasoning. |
